Detailed explanation-1: -The building blocks of proteins are amino acids, which are small organic molecules that consist of an alpha (central) carbon atom linked to an amino group, a carboxyl group, a hydrogen atom, and a variable component called a side chain (see below).
Detailed explanation-2: -Proteins are the building blocks of the body that constitute various amino acids.
Detailed explanation-3: -In the human body, there are 20 amino acids that function as building blocks of proteins. Nine of these amino acids are considered essential-they must be consumed in the diet-while five are considered nonessential in that they can be made by the human body.
